People advised to call 999 if they see wanted Exeter man

Photo D&C Police

Police are seeking the public’s help to trace a 23-year-old man from Exeter.

Alfie Smith is wanted for recall to prison. He was initially convicted of Class A drug supply.

Smith is also known by the nickname ‘Weeman’.

Enquiries have been made by police to locate him and officers are now appealing to the public for information on his whereabouts and to report any sightings.

Smith is described as being 5ft 6ins tall and of slight build.

He also has links to Exeter and Gloucester.

Anyone who sees Smith is asked to not approach him and call police on 999 immediately quoting reference 50250195985
